10011203136 has 189 divisors, whose sum is σ = 31624563243. Its totient is φ = 3025693440.
The previous prime is 10011203099. The next prime is 10011203159. The reversal of 10011203136 is 63130211001.
The square root of 10011203136 is 100056.
It is a perfect power (a square), and thus also a powerful number.
It is a Harshad number since it is a multiple of its sum of digits (18).
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 26 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 26414595 + ... + 26414973.
Almost surely, 210011203136 is an apocalyptic number.
10011203136 is a gapful number since it is divisible by the number (16) formed by its first and last digit.
10011203136 is the 100056-th square number.
It is an amenable number.
It is a practical number, because each smaller number is the sum of distinct divisors of 10011203136
10011203136 is an abundant number, since it is smaller than the sum of its proper divisors (21613360107).
It is a pseudoperfect number, because it is the sum of a subset of its proper divisors.
10011203136 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
10011203136 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 798 (or 395 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 108, while the sum is 18.
Adding to 10011203136 its reverse (63130211001), we get a palindrome (73141414137).
The spelling of 10011203136 in words is "ten billion, eleven million, two hundred three thousand, one hundred thirty-six".
